Why Minnesota Is a Good Place to Live In?

Choosing the right and perfect place that you can call home can be a tricky one. If you are unsure where to move yet, you may consider Minnesota as one of your top choice. According to wallet hub published in June of 2019, Minnesota Ranked 2 of the best states to live in and raise a family. Affordability, economy, education and child care, health and safety and family fun were the categories use to determine its ranking. And, on their most recent review in January of 2020, Minnesota is now at Rank 1.

  • Economy

Minnesota is the best place to raise a family given its strong economy and high house hold income. It also houses numerous large corporations that give higher job opportunities and security. And to name a few, there you will find Target, United Health Group, Cargill, US Bank, Best Buy, Medronic and Mayo Clinic. More so, the cost of Housing and rentals are affordable base on per median annual family income.

  • Education and Child Care

Out of the 50 states across, education and child care in Minnesota was ranked 6 on the most recent evaluation done by WalletHub in January of this year. The state believes that students getting a higher education will prepare students to compete in having a better life which in turn will contribute to the state’s economy. Child care on the other hand is one of the largest expenses in a family this is the reason why having an affordable and quality child care program. The state provides child care assistance for qualified income eligible families to help parents giving children a healthy development.

  • Family Fun

Minnesota also has so many kid-friendly attractions like museums, zoos and amusement parks. To name a few, there’s Wabasha-Kellogg that will reconnects children to nature, it also hosts educational programs. Ely and Lake Vermillion is a duo wild life centers that offers daily educational and adventure program. Down town St. Paul houses different family attractions too like Children’s Museum, History Center, Science Museum and Bell Museum.
